Grill sparks house fire, $200,000 in damage

Thursday, April 26th, 2012 Property

A grill was the cause of a fire that destroyed a family’s home in Franklin on Monday, firefighters said. Fire officials said the grill fire rapidly spread up the back of a home at 6875 S. 34th Street about 5:45 p.m. Monday. Officials said a mother was grilling outside with her two children and went inside for a minute. While she was inside, some mulch next to the grill caught fire and quickly spread to the house. "Luckily, it was this time of day, because a lot of times you get this kind of fire later in the evening and not everyone gets out as quickly," Fire Chief James Martins said.
